Cómo se otorgan los puntos en los torneos de tragamonedas
Una fórmula de puntos correctamente diseñada hace que el torneo sea honesto, reduce la toxicidad y aumenta la retención. Principios clave: normalización de la tasa, limitación del volumen de los intentos y transparencia de las reglas. El otorgamiento de puntos no cambia el RTP y no interviene en el RNG es un complemento que agrega los resultados de giro a una métrica comparable.
1) Objetivos del sistema de puntos
Justicia: la posibilidad de ganar no depende directamente del tamaño de la apuesta o la longitud del "grind'.
Claridad: el jugador ve de antemano qué hacer y cómo mejora la posición.
Control de la economía: la amplitud proyectada de los pagos y la falta de canibalización de los depósitos.
RG by design: la fórmula no empuja a subir las apuestas.
2) Principios básicos anti-pay-to-win
1. Normalización a la tasa (comparamos «suerte», no «rublos»).
2. Kep intentos (los mejores N giros/período en la clasificación, no la suma de todos).
3. Variedad de contenido (bono fijo para proveedores/juegos únicos, pero con límites diurnos).
4. Los fondos de bonificación se contabilizan con un coeficiente de reducción o se excluyen.
5. Los tie-breaks son deterministas (anteriormente se alcanzaba - arriba; luego la diversidad; luego seed-sorteo).
3) Modelos de puntuación
3. 1. Multiplicador (Multiplier Score): el estándar «predeterminado»
Fórmula:- `Score = round(100 log2(Win / Bet + 1))`
Por qué funciona: la curva de registro extingue la ventaja de una gran apuesta; la suerte relativa es más importante que el volumen.
Ajustes: coeficiente 100 - escala para puntos «legibles»; puede variar.
3. 2. Normalización de rangos (Percentile/Rank)
Puntos = percentil de tu mejor giro entre todos los giros del período.
Pros: resistente a las extremidades; Contras: requiere clasificación global y retrasos.
3. 3. Mejores intentos N (Best-of-N)
Puntuación final = suma/media/mediana N de los mejores giros del día/evento.
Recomendación: N = 20/día; para sprints N = 10-15 con la mediana de los mejores 3-5.
3. 4. Mediana de segmentos (para sprints)
Cada 5 minutos se registra una mini puntuación; total = mediana de los tres primeros segmentos.
Efecto: reduce la influencia de un solo «milagro de espalda».
3. 5. Híbrido XP (eventos + multiplicador)
`Score = k1 log2(Win/Bet + 1) + k2 QuestCompletion + k3 VarietyBonus`
Dónde: 'QuestCompletion' - puntos fijos para las misiones; 'VarietyBonus' - para los proveedores únicos (cap/day).
4) Reglas para fondos de bonificación, botes y casos especiales
Fondos de bonificación (bonus balance):- `Score_bonus = coef_bonus log2(Win/Bet + 1)`, где `0 ≤ coef_bonus ≤ 0. 5`; a menudo '= 0' (excepción completa).
- Frispinas como premio: se cuentan si se acuerda previamente; recomendamos un factor o una excepción aparte.
- Jackpots: Los enormes extremos → «cortar» la contribución a través de la curva de registro (generalmente suficiente) o la parte superior de los puntos por vuelta.
- Repeticiones técnicas/eventos duplicados: contador de idempotencia (UUID) para que un giro no se cargue dos veces.
5) Tie-breaks (jerarquía)
1. Logro temprano de la puntuación final.
2. Mayor variedad (proveedores/juegos únicos durante el período).
3. Seed-sorteo: función determinista de 'user _ id' e ID de evento (sin random 'sobre la marcha').
6) Ejemplos de cálculos
Ejemplo A: multiplicador único
Apuesta = 2, Ganar = 40 → 'Ganar/Apostar = 20'
`Score = round(100 log2(20 + 1)) = round(100 log2(21)) ≈ round(100 4. 392) = 439`
Ejemplo B: los mejores 3 de 10
Puntos de vuelta: 120, 260, 0, 58, 441, 90, 305, 60, 14, 77
Tomamos el top 3:441 + 305 + 260 = 1006 (o la mediana de tres es 305 si el formato es «mediana»).
Ejemplo C: fondos de bonificación con coeficiente
Win/Bet da 300 puntos; la fuente es la cartera de bonificación, 'coef _ bonus = 0. 3 '→ empezamos 90.
7) Opciones para diferentes formatos
8) Bonificación por variedad de contenido
Regla: para los primeros 'M' proveedores únicos/día - por 'B' puntos fijos.
Por ejemplo: 'M = 3', 'B = 50'.
Por qué: reducir el ciclinaje de una sola ranura y estimular un juego de investigación saludable.
Restricciones: se cobra una vez por proveedor/día.
9) Antifraude y protección contra el abudio
Idempotencia de eventos: UUID, deduplicación, retraídas.
El detecto del ciclinaje de las microestaciones: cooldown en patrones repetitivos, cuotas de una ranura/día.
Biometría conductual/gráfico de conexiones: búsqueda de multiaccounts.
Anti-bot: desafío humano en los minutos finales de los sprints.
Caps: puntos máximos por giro/día, límites superiores de depósitos.
Entrega diferida de premios raros/grandes hasta KYC (donde se requiere).
10) Juego responsable (RG) en fórmula
Los puntos sólo se consideran dentro de los límites voluntarios de tiempo/depósitos/pérdidas.
Las fórmulas no fomentan el aumento de la tasa (normalización del registro).
Gotas suaves de participación/día y recordatorios de pausas.
Copyright neutro (sin FOMO agresivo); acceso rápido a las herramientas de autocontrol.
11) Prácticas de visualización de puntos UX
Un fiedback vivo: «+ 40 puntos para x3», «quedan 2 intentos de 20».
Reglas transparentes: brevemente en 1 pantalla + completa T&C cerca.
La explicación de la fórmula es: «contamos por multiplicador, la consideración de los mejores N».
Temporizadores: deduplines localizados, tie-breaks visibles.
A11y: contraste, números grandes, voz de progreso, control desde el teclado.
12) Métricas de calidad de fórmula
Justicia: dispersión de puntos por quintiles, correlación de puntos con apuesta (debe ser débil).
Jugabilidad: promedio de intentos contados/jugador/día,% de jugadores con una espalda ≥1 contada.
Quejas/10k y porcentaje de escenarios «abandonados».
Monetización: ARPDAU/ARPPU sin «sobrealimentación», LTV-uplift participantes vs control.
Señales RG: autorregulación, límites, tiempo-en-dispositivo.
13) A/B-checklist para fórmulas
Hipótesis: N mejor (10 vs 20), gafas por tirada (encendido/apagado), bonificación por variedad (0/50/100), mediana vs suma.
Unidad de aleatorización: región/canal/clúster para evitar los flujos.
Duración: mínimo ciclo completo (semana/temporada).
Guardrails: RTP, quejas/10k, métricas RG - no es peor que el control.
Informe: diff-in-diff por cohorte, intervalos de confianza, power-plan antes del lanzamiento.
14) Plantillas de reglas terminadas (se pueden copiar en T&C)
Plantilla 1 - «Multiplicador + mejores N» (semana)
Puntos por vuelta: 'Score = round (100 log2 (Win/Bet + 1))'.
En la clasificación va 'N = 20' de los mejores giros/día.
Bonificación: '+ 50' puntos para los primeros 'M = 3' proveedores únicos/día.
Fondos de bonificación: 'coef _ bonus = 0' (no contabilizados).
Tie break: el logro temprano → una mayor variedad de → seed.
Plantilla 2 - «Sprint 20 minutos»
Kep intentos: 'N = 15'. Total = la mediana de los tres mejores 5 minutos.
Jackpot Cap: máximo de '700' puntos en una vuelta.
Fondos de bonificación: 'coef _ bonus = 0. 3`.
Plantilla 3 - "Comando Top-M'
Cuenta individual - como en el Patrón 1.
Equipo: 'TeamScore (day) = Sum (Top 10 Score de jugadores)'.
Contribución mínima a la compensación: ≥5 intentos contados/día.
15) Notas técnicas de implementación
Event Stream → Scoring → Leaderboard: idempotencia, retraídas, aperitivos por hora.
Latency to UI: ≤ 200-300 ms (sensación de «vivacidad»).
Versionar reglas: 'rule _ set _ id', feature-flags per-region, reversible reversible.
Auditoría: registros inmutables de reglas/devengo/emisión.
El sistema de puntos en el torneo de tragamonedas debe ser:
1. normalizado en tasa y volumen, 2. limitado en los intentos (mejores N), 3. resistente a las extremidades (curva de registro, medianas, capas), 4. transparente en IU y T&C, 5. compatible con RG y anti-frod.
Siguiendo este esquema y comprobando los cambios a través de A/B, obtendrás torneos que honestamente premian la suerte y la habilidad, aumentan la participación y Retention - sin romper las matemáticas básicas de los juegos.